Dr. Legato is an internationally known academic physician, author, lecturer,
and specialist in women's health. She is the founder and director of
the Partnership for Gender-Specific Medicine at Columbia University.
The first collaboration between academic medicine and the private sector
focused solely on gender-specific medicine the science of how normal
human biology differs between men and women and of how the diagnosis
and treatment of disease differs as a function of gender. Dr. Legato
has spent her research career doing cardiovascular research on the structure
and function of the cardiac cell, which is supported by the American
Heart Association and the National Institutes of Health. Dr. Legato
writes for the scientific and lay communities.
